Compliance context

AB 802 (Public Resources Code §25402.10)

A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.

Frequently asked questions

What is 940 Riverside Parkway's energy grade?

940 Riverside Parkway scores 1 out of 100 on ENERGY STAR — band D (Lowest band (1–54)) — in its 2024 California disclosure. Scores are national percentiles against similar buildings; 75+ qualifies for ENERGY STAR certification.

How much energy does 940 Riverside Parkway use?

Its 2024 site energy-use intensity was 62.4 kBtu/ft² across 69,800 sq ft, including 1,277,568 kWh of electricity.

What are 940 Riverside Parkway's carbon emissions?

940 Riverside Parkway reported 289 tCO₂e of greenhouse-gas emissions (4.1 kgCO₂e/ft²) for 2024. AB 802 requires every California commercial building over 50,000 sq ft to report energy use to the CEC annually; the CEC publicly discloses the results statewide.
